To avoid a monochromatic appearance, ground your modern sectional with an area rug crafted in an uplifting color or pattern. Then, layer in throw pillows that feature geometric patterns, prints, textures, and solid colors to lighten the dark furniture and keep your decor from looking too stark or stern.
Furniture made of black is vulnerable to dirt and stains, so you'll need to keep it clean to maintain its appearance. Use a furniture cleaner that's specially formulated for your type of material to keep its color and shine. Regular vacuuming or dusting can also aid in removing dust, pet hair, and other particles that could cause visual blemishes on dark furniture.

If you're in the market for an updated sectional in black, try to find one that has removable cushions. This will allow you to spot clean any spills or stains. You may want to look for a piece that has removable or washable slipcovers to make it easier to clean up pet messes.

Layout
The modular design of a black sectional enables you to make a variety of seating arrangements that fit your living room. Choose between an L-shaped configuration with
corner chaise sofa lounges on one side, or an U-shaped arrangement that can accommodate more guests. You can find sectionals that have reversible chairs, which allow you to flip the piece and change the direction it faces. Some sofas have an ottoman that can be used as a footrest, or even additional seating.
Depending on the material and finish the black sectionals can be modern or traditional in style. Consider a piece that is upholstered in leather for a modern appearance or select a fabric option for more versatile styling. Some fabrics have special characteristics that make them more easy to clean, including stain resistance. Request a few samples to test the color of the fabric at home.
Black furniture provides a striking modern and contemporary look to any living space however, it can also work well with neutral accents. Bring color to your sofa with vibrant throw pillows or a striking table. It will add a splash of color without overwhelming its appeal. Use contrasting wood shades on furniture, trim and doors like light maple or washed-oak, to bring brightness to the space around your sectional.
If you want to warm the black of your living space, consider adding metallic accents to your décor. The elegant shine of pewter and brushed silver contrasts with the dark hue and gives the room a more textured look. You can also add metallic paints or glaze moldings and trims to add visual interest to your design.
A dark sectional can block light in the room, so it's important to plan ahead and think about the way your space will be lit. If you have a large or well-lit space it shouldn't be an issue. If your space is smaller or poorly lit, it's important to balance the dark silhouette of the sofa by adding additional light sources in order to prevent the room from looking too stark. Try out lighting fixtures for your walls, floor lamps, and pendants to create an inviting, welcoming space in your home.

To help you choose the right black sectional for your home, start by assessing the dimensions of the room it will be set in. If you are in a tight space, you may want to select a smaller sectional in an L shape with a reversible lounge cushion that lets you decide whether it is on the left or right side. If you have a larger area you might want to consider a modular sectional. It is available in multiple pieces and can be flipped or changed.
Next, think about the number of people you usually entertain and figure out where to seat them. If you are a frequent host of movie nights and casual get-togethers with your friends, you may prefer a sectional with a U-shape that can seat six or more people so that everyone has a place to unwind.
Consider how much storage you need. Some black sectionals have built-in storage compartments, which allows you to store things out of view while still being easily accessible. Certain black sectionals have open shelving that can be decorated with decorative pillows or throw blankets for some flair.
Finally, you should test out a black sectional to determine how comfortable it is. Take note of the seat's depth, cushion firmness, and the backrest angle to ensure you feel at ease lounging on it. If the sectional has reclining seats, test them to see how comfortable they are when you put on your feet for a nap or a marathon movie.
